two.1.4) Short description

Derby City Council are tendering to appoint contractors to a four-year framework to carry out works and associated services in relation to their programmes of highways maintenance and improvements

The framework is divided into 7 lots by requirement;

Lot 1: Road Markings & High Friction Surfacing

Lot 2: Road Restraint Systems

Lot 3: Temporary Traffic Management

Lot 4: Traffic Signals

Lot 5: Multi- Disciplined

Lot 6: Carriageway Maintenance

Lot 7: Carriageway& Footway Surface Treatments

The estimated value is based on the full 4-year period. The maximum budget for this requirement for all lots combined is £35,550,000.00 (ex VAT)
